Scholarships at Maastricht University

  • Maastricht University International Bachelor's Scholarship Overview

    Official page

    Maastricht University's scholarship overview identifies bachelor-level scholarships and explains that international applicants are assessed for academic excellence, extracurricular engagement, active citizenship and financial need. Eligibility is programme- and nationality-specific and the current guide determines which awards are available.

  • UM Global Studies Scholarship

    Official page

    The UM Global Studies Scholarship provides one full-coverage scholarship per academic year for a top-performing incoming bachelor student admitted to the Global Studies programme. It includes a tuition-fee waiver and monthly stipend and lasts 36 months; eligible-country, academic and personal-development criteria apply.

What is the cost of living near Maastricht University?

Category Cost  (in Euro)
Rent, 1-bed apartment in city centre€1,443Range: €1,000 to €2,225
Rent, 1-bed apartment outside centre€1,160Range: €765 to €1,750
Utilities (electricity, heating, water, refuse)€230Range: €152 to €400
Internet (60 Mbps unlimited)€44Range: €30 to €63
Mobile phone plan (data + calls)€21Range: €10 to €30
Monthly public transport pass€90Range: €60 to €170
Monthly grocery basket€196
Books and study supplies (monthly)€41
Coffee shop drink€4Range: €2 to €6
Cinema or cultural event ticket€14Range: €12 to €17
Gym membership€38Range: €20 to €60

Indicative monthly costs per person.

Data sourced from numbeo.com (Crowdsourced) and studyinnl.org (Official statistics).
